Two teams were on the hunt for playoff glory, but only Ocean Lakes walked away with it. Their pitcher stepped up to hand the Kecoughtan Warriors a 10-0 shutout on Monday. Considering the Dolphins have won 15 matchups by more than five runs this season, Monday's blowout was nothing new.

Ocean Lakes got a great performance from Daniel Hamilton as he didn't allow a single earned run and allowed only one hit while striking out six over five innings pitched. Hamilton has been consistent: he hasn't given up more than one earned run in eight consecutive appearances.

At the plate, Grey Walsh was incredible, going 2-for-3 with one home run, four RBI, and one stolen base. Those four RBI gave him a new career-high. Another player making a difference was Turner Kuhle, who went 1-for-3 with one home run and two RBI.

Ocean Lakes lost a few balls and finished the game with two home runs. That's the most home runs they've managed all season.

The victory was the sixth in a row for Ocean Lakes, bringing their record up to 19-5. The wins came thanks in part to their hitting performance across that stretch, as they averaged 10.0 runs over those games. As for Kecoughtan, this is the second loss in a row for them and nudges their season record down to 9-14.
